In the timeless echo of history, where the soul of art entwines with the rhythms of existence, a new chapter unfolds from The Courtesan Project series by Classical Dancer creator of Sufi Kathak & Restorer of the dance of Tawaifs, Manjari Chaturvedi. It is not your ordinary concert; it's a journey through time, a resounding exploration of gender discrimination in the performing arts, and a celebration of the indomitable spirit of the Tawaif and Baiji – the unsung heroines of 16th to 20th-century North India.
This scintillating spectacle is a living, breathing testament to the rich heritage and an ode to the erstwhile Tawaifs, challenging the roles ascribed to women performers and society's lens that has shaped their narrative. Experience this heartfelt tribute, a unique first-person account, crafted through the labour and love of countless academic seminars and performances, promoting the intangible cultural heritage that was nearly lost to time.
As the curtains rise, and the stage comes alive with history, join us to discover the stories of resilience and bring to the foreground the artistry of the women who also sang for India’s freedom.
